How Competitive or Ambitious are you?
When younger l was very ambitious with regards my career, but not so much in the competitive department, however this is NOT saying l wasn’t balanced in both departments as l was. There is a distinct line between healthy and unhealthy competitiveness … but it also l think comes down to your personality as well as a definition as to what is meant by being competitive in the first place.
I think that as l have aged and especially more so now, being competitive seemingly is viewed by many younger age groups than my own as a negative thing and l think this is wrong – as said l think it is okay to be ambitious as long as you are not flattening people in your path and l think it is healthy to be competitive as long as it is again not completely dominating your life to the detriment of your health.
In a recent test l took online – my results on return showed that even today l am still somewhat competitive [85%] and yet when l reviewed the questions asked , l couldn’t help but wonder was l really taking an actual competitive test to begin with? It talked of how you handled stress, boredom, learning, risk taking, responsibility, leadership, thinking, creativity, work scheduling, rationality, goal creation and organisation? Admittedly these are not items l would have included in a competitive listing, but that is just me.
Next year Suze and l need to properly start a new business together and for this we both need to be more ambitious than perhaps we are.
